House of Commons of the United Kingdom is seeking a General Assistant. The candidate must possess a higher education degree and have a minimum of 2 years of relevant work experience. This full-time role offers a chance to work in a prestigious institution. Interested applicants should apply promptly, as the position was recently updated on April 24.

The role entails supporting the Secretariat in day-to-day operations.
